Red Sox score three runs in 10th inning before hanging on for 6-5 win over Blue Jays

Summary by Ground News
The Boston Red Sox scored three runs in the 10th inning and hung on for a 6-5 victory over the Toronto Blue Jays. Boston took advantage of an ineffective appearance from reliever David Phelps. Alex Verdugo also homered and Franchy Cordero had four hits for the Red Sox. The game took three hours 54 minutes to play.
